Patent classifications
G05B2219/50091
Numerical controller and control method
A numerical control device includes an NC command decoding unit and a tool information storage/generation unit. The NC command decoding unit has a cut amount decoding unit for decoding the cut amount for rough machining, a machining shape generation unit for generating a finishing shape, a machining pathway generation unit for generating a path for rough machining, a tool direction provisional determining unit for provisionally determining the direction of the tool, a path joining assessment unit for assessing whether or not to omit a round-up operation, a machining path joining unit for generating a new path for directly moving to the end point of the next operation after the round-up operation if the round-up operation is to be omitted, and a tool direction determining unit for determining the direction of the tool at each machining shape change point on a path for rough machining including the new path.